Output 651c4d00c8393986755f6628fd9fcd59df11a33f93708cab963024ade9f60946:2

value
530624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2451beb1310c1d87dbbea47cedcd98c0bd503669 OP_EQUAL
address
3514BBe7mN3mynfmZxf7UMpekVcr58sXff
transaction
651c4d00c8393986755f6628fd9fcd59df11a33f93708cab963024ade9f60946